A 20-year-old man, Chris Belter, from New York who pleaded guilty to raping four teenage girls inside his parents’ home was sentenced to no jail time and instead only received eight years of probation.

Niagara County Court Judge Matthew J. Murphy III told Christopher Belter this week that prison time would be ‘inappropriate’ and instead ordered him to register as a sex offender instead.

Belter had pleaded guilty to felony charges including third-degree rape and attempted first-degree sexual abuse, and two misdemeanor charges of second-degree sexual abuse.

But the Niagara County judge decided against a prison sentence.
